As clinical psychologist Jessica D. Ribeiro, Ph.D, says, deep conversations go beyond the surface level of everyday happenings. Meaningful conversations are meant to deepen your relationships. They help you learn more about others and aid in self-discovery.

Online fitness or skill-building classes offer opportunities to meet people with similar interests. If you’re taking a coding class for work, forming a study group with some of your peers will help you socialize while working together on assignments. You probably have things in common if you chose to follow them on social media, so you have a great foundation to work from.
